Allergies and Anaphylaxis
At Ribchester St Wilfrid’s CE Primary School, we take allergies and anaphylaxis extremely seriously. The safety and wellbeing of all children, staff and visitors is our highest priority, and we have rigorous procedures in place to ensure that anyone with a known allergy is supported and cared for effectively.
We work in partnership with Kitt Medical, who provide our emergency adrenaline auto-injectors (EpiPens), ensuring that medication is readily available when needed. All staff receive training to recognise the signs and symptoms of an allergic reaction and anaphylaxis, and are trained in the safe administration of emergency medication. Regular updates and refresher training help to ensure that staff remain confident and prepared to respond quickly in the event of an emergency.
We are committed to working closely with families and healthcare professionals to minimise risks and provide a safe environment for everyone in our school community.
